Burghaus Heimbach
The cottage is located below the castle Hengebach directly on the spa park in the old town of Heimbach (in a play street). The completely renovated half-timbered house from 1901 stands on rock and meter-thick natural stone walls, which are certainly much older. Heimbach is a small, cozy air spa in the Eifel National Park with many cafes and restaurants. There are countless hiking and cycling trails and the large Rursee with many water sports is just around the corner.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are the best places to stay in Heimbach?
Stays around the historic center, along the river, or near Eifel National Park are frequently suggested for their scenic surroundings and easy access to local attractions. The town has options ranging from traditional guesthouses to modern apartments.
What are the best things to do in Heimbach with kids?
Families can explore Eifel National Park's visitor center, try child-friendly nature walks, or visit Hengebach Castle for interactive history. Activities like canoeing on the river or joining hands-on workshops are frequently suggested for younger visitors.
What are some of the best things to do in Heimbach?
Explore Hengebach Castle, wander the art galleries, or hike forest trails within Eifel National Park. Heimbach has a combination of historical sites, nature walks, and cultural spaces to discover.
How is the weather in Heimbach?
Heimbach has cool winters with temperatures from 28 to 38°F (-3 to 4°C) and wetter months, while summers reach up to 70°F (21°C) with milder, pleasant afternoons. Bringing both layers and waterproof clothing is a good idea year-round.
When is the best time to visit Heimbach?
Late spring through early autumn is often recommended, as Heimbach has milder temperatures and lush forest scenery during these months. For visitors who enjoy festive events and crisp air, the winter season brings a cozier atmosphere.
What are the best places to visit in Heimbach?
Visitors frequently explore Hengebach Castle, the Romanesque church, and the Eifel National Park visitor center. Local museums and Haus am See are also popular for their cultural and natural experiences.
What are some hiking trails in Heimbach?
Trail options include the Wild Trail through Eifel National Park, scenic paths up to Hengebach Castle, and forest loops with forest viewpoints. Some routes are designed for all ages, and markings help guide your journey.

What is Heimbach known for?
Heimbach is known for its castle, Romanesque church, and access to Eifel National Park. The town draws hikers, art lovers, and those interested in traditional spas and nature-focused activities.
What are the best hidden gems to explore in Heimbach?
Heimbach has several lesser-known spots to explore, like tranquil forest chapels, art spaces around town, and peaceful castle gardens. Hiking trails in the surrounding Eifel region are often recommended for those seeking quiet and scenic viewpoints.
What are the best foods to try in Heimbach?
Regional dishes often suggested in Heimbach include hearty Eifel stews, fresh trout, and baked specialties from local bakeries. Savor handmade pastries and sample cheeses from nearby farm shops for a taste of local tradition.
What should I bring for a trip to Heimbach?
Pack comfortable walking shoes, weather-appropriate layers, and a light rain jacket—temperatures can range from 28°F (-3°C) in winter to 70°F (21°C) in summer. Reusable water bottles and a small backpack are helpful for hikes and exploring local villages.
What is the nightlife in Heimbach like?
Heimbach has a laid-back evening atmosphere, with relaxed pubs, small wine bars, and occasional live music events around the historic center. Most nightlife is centered on socializing over local drinks or attending community cultural events.
What are the most popular events or festivals in Heimbach?
Heimbach is known for classical music festivals in the summer and traditional markets during the year. Seasonal celebrations and art events often draw both locals and visitors to the historic town center.
